Output d9452800939bf987724217da816a9405807f729d71a04fdf6b38a9b3c653037c:0

value
14835046
script pubkey
OP_HASH160 OP_PUSHBYTES_20 cf74f96dfe0a69f313be377b5dcf861c515a4084 OP_EQUAL
address
3LbwvmiwKrDeHxB243fyXQz8ebww3Ai7Xs
transaction
d9452800939bf987724217da816a9405807f729d71a04fdf6b38a9b3c653037c
spent
true